By taking advantage of the JLTA Sport Vision Training Center, an athlete can improve his or her performance. That's because the eye, like the muscles in our bodies, can be strengthened to perform better with exercise. Some of the skills that can be enhanced with vision training are:
- Tracking – This is the ability to follow a moving object smoothly and accurately with both eyes, such as a ball in flight.
- Fixation – This is the ability to quickly and accurately locate and inspect with both eyes stationary objects, such as moving from word to word while reading
- Focus Change - This is the ability to quickly look from far to near and vise versa without momentary blur.
- Depth Perception – This is the ability to judge relative distances of objects and to see and move accurately in the three dimensional space, such as when hitting a ball.
- Peripheral Vision – This is the ability to monitor and interpret what is happening in your side vision, while attending to a specific central vision task; the ability to use visual information perceived from over a large area.
- Binocularity – This is the ability to use both eyes together, smoothly, equally, simultaneously and accurately.

Hyperbaric oxygen therapy promotes recovery from sports injuries by immediately providing high levels of oxygen to all tissues with greatest benefits to those areas that have been cut off from proper circulation, due to injury. Early hyperbaric oxygen therapy reduces tissue swelling. Improved blood circulation with hyperbaric oxygen prevents increasing of lactic acid causing muscle soreness, cramps and fatigue that lead to injuries.
